(Harrison, Oh.) – Harrison VFW Post 7570 has rescheduled their annual Thank a Vet Day.
The event, originally scheduled for July 1, was postponed due to inclement weather.
Thank a Vet Day will now take place on Saturday, July 22 from 1:00 to 5:00 p.m.
Attendees can pay to take a once in a lifetime Huey Helicopter ride. There will also be military vehicles on display, drink specials for Veterans, food truck, and a special salute to Veterans at 3:00.
